May 1992

Wage and compensation changes in settlements, 1991

Fehmida R. Sleemi, Phyllis I. Brown, Lisa M. Williamson

For the third consecutive year negotiated wage rate changes in major collective bargaining settlements were higher, on average, than in contracts they succeeded. This article summarizes changes in wages and compensation negotiated through collective bargaining in private industry during 1991.
